Job Description

This role is for an opening for a Senior Site Reliability Engineer (SRE) on the Manheim Logistics SRE team. The SRE team is tasked with designing and maintaining AWS infrastructure and deployment pipelines for Manheim Logistics' 15+ development teams.

The team has currently standardized on a Docker-based infrastructure solution and is adding functionality to support new development team requests and architectural patterns (such as Lambda, Step Functions, Fargate, etc).

The SRE team has a strong focus on IaC with Terraform and best practices such as least privilege access, proactive monitoring and alerting, etc.

This role will work directly with a release train and help with IaC and SRE activites such as improving monitoring / alerting, defining an error budget, assisting with DevSecOps, etc.
